Timing of Conversion; Tender of Note or Addendum Thereto for Conversion. In connection with a conversion pursuant to Section 2.1, a Lender shall deliver the original Note or the applicable addendum thereto corresponding to such Loan (or Lost Note Documentation, if applicable) to Borrower. If a Lender elects to convert only a portion of the Loan represented by a Note or addendum, as the case may be, then promptly after (and in any event within 7 days after) receipt of the original Note or such addendum (or Lost Note Documentation, if applicable) Borrower shall re-issue such Lender a new Note or addendum reflecting the portion of such Loan that was not converted and remains outstanding. If a Lender delivers written notice of an election to convert a Loan (or portion thereof) within the time period specified in Section 2.1, the conversion of such Loan (or portion thereof) into Conversion Stock shall be deemed to occur upon the earlier of (i) the date of such Lender’s written notice (unless the Lender has elected to make conversion of the Loan contingent on the consummation of a Change in Control or IPO) and (ii) immediately prior to the Maturity Date, without regard to whether Lender has then delivered to Borrower the Note(s) corresponding to the Loan so converted (or the Lost Note Documentation where applicable) or executed any other documents.
